Doing Business in Saudi Arabia 2026

Your Essential Guide to Investing and Operating in the Kingdom

Saudi Arabia's business landscape has undergone a remarkable transformation. Driven by Vision 2030, regulatory reforms and significant economic diversification initiatives, the Kingdom has become one of the world's most attractive destinations for foreign investment and business expansion.

The Evolving Sports Economy in Saudi Arabia: Club Privatisation, Esports Growth and Business Excellence

Saudi Arabia’s sports sector is undergoing a profound transformation as part of Vision 2030. The Kingdom is investing in modern infrastructure, professional leagues and innovative sporting ventures to position itself as a regional and global hub for sport. This transformation is reshaping the economic landscape of sports, with a focus on club privatisation, the growth of esports and the adoption of business excellence practices across organisations.

Supply Chain Due Diligence in KSA: A New Compliance Requirement for 2026

Supply chain management in Saudi Arabia is entering a period of heightened compliance and oversight. By 2026, businesses operating in the Kingdom will face more rigorous due diligence obligations designed to ensure transparency, risk mitigation and regulatory compliance across all tiers of their supply chains. These requirements reflect the broader focus on corporate governance, operational resilience, and ethical business practices.

Supply Chain Contracts 2026: Avoiding Risk in a Digitally Regulated Saudi Arabian Market

As Saudi Arabia progresses into 2026 its supply chain landscape is evolving rapidly under the twin influences of digital regulation and business transformation. Organisations operating within and across Saudi Arabia’s borders are facing a shift from traditional contracting mechanisms to digitalised frameworks that carry both opportunities and risks. In this environment supply chain contracts are no longer legal documents alone; they are dynamic instruments that must anticipate regulatory changes, embed digital compliance and manage operational exposure.

Digitalisation of Supply Chains: Audit and Cyber Advisory Implications for Khobar Businesses

The digitalisation of supply chains is transforming the way businesses operate in the Eastern Province of Saudi Arabia. Khobar, as a key industrial and commercial hub, is witnessing rapid adoption of digital technologies including enterprise resource planning systems, cloud platforms, automation tools, and data analytics. While these innovations increase efficiency and responsiveness, they also introduce new risks and governance considerations that require focused audit and cyber advisory attention.
